Stoney871 Posted July 3, 2013 Share Posted July 3, 2013 The wiring insulation in the rubber conduit between the hatch and roof tends to get brittle over time and after repeated opening/closing snaps the copper core. Any breaks in the wiring should be pretty obvious, cut back to clean wire and crimp or solder in a new length of wire. My old MK1 Focus ended up with damaged wires to the brake light, wiper, boot release and demister. The resulting short circuit meant a new wiper motor and boot lock module.
